Magnetic field communication arrangement and method for a tractor-trailer

1. A tractor-trailer arrangement, comprising:

  • a trailer including;

    at least one wall separating an interior of the trailer from an ambient environment;

    a door disposed in one said wall, the door having an open position and a closed position;

    a wireless door contact sensor configured to;

    sense whether the door is in the open position or the closed position; and

    transmit a sequence of long wave magnetic position signals, each of the position signals being indicative of whether the door is in the open position or the closed position at a respective point in time; and

    a tractor unit mechanically coupled to the trailer, the tractor unit including;

    at least one of an audio speaker and a video display; and

    a controller configured to;

    receive the long wave magnetic position signals from the sensor; and

    control presentation of information on the at least one of an audio speaker and a video display dependent upon the received position signals,wherein the trailer further includes a motion detector configured to;

    sense a presence of movement within the interior of the trailer; and

    transmit a sequence of long wave magnetic motion signals, each of the motion signals being indicative of whether there is movement within the interior of the trailer at a respective point in time;

    the controller being configured to;

    receive the long wave magnetic motion signals from the motion detector; and

    control presentation of information to the at least one of an audio speaker and a video display dependent upon the received motion signals, andwherein the motion detector is configured to receive the long wave magnetic position signals from the sensor, the motion detector being calibrated to detect non human motion when the door monitored by the sensor is in the closed position, the motion detector being configured to switch to being calibrated to detect human motion in response to receiving a position signal indicating that the door has been opened.
